testland/dr-drill-runner

The full DR-drill discipline for one service: author the runbook (per-tier RTO + RPO), pre-drill checklist (data sync state, alert silencing, customer comms), drill workflow (announce, fail-over, verify, fail-back) with timestamps, the supervised run protocol (refuse without declared RTO/RPO or against production, RTO/RPO monitoring cadence, abort-on-breach), and an auditor-ready post-drill report. Backup-integrity verification (SHA-256 + signature, restore spot checks, cross-region replication, retention, key recovery) and restore-time / RTO measurement (TTF segments, PITR latency, parallel-restore tuning, trend tracking) are worked in references. Per Google Cloud DR planning guide; covers cold / warm / hot standby tier-specific patterns. Use when a scheduled or post-incident failover drill for one service is being planned, executed, or written up, or when a new tier-1 service ships without a drill defined.
